Automated manual transmission with electric motor-generator
The transmission includes an input shaft rotatable about a first axis of rotation, and a countershaft arranged substantially parallel with the input shaft and rotatable about a second axis of rotation. An output member is operatively connected to rotate in unison with the countershaft. Multiple pairs of intermeshing gears are included, each having a respective synchronizable gear that rotates about one of the input shaft and the countershaft, and a respective fixed gear mounted to the other one of the input shaft and the countershaft to rotate in unison therewith. An electric motor has a rotor concentric with and rotatable about the first axis of rotation. A first synchronizer is selectively engageable to synchronize rotation of the rotor with the input shaft. A second synchronizer is selectively engageable to synchronize rotation of the rotor with one of the synchronizable gears that rotates about the input shaft.
Power transmitting apparatus for hybrid electric vehicle
A power transmitting apparatus may include: an input device including a motor shaft selectively connected to an engine, a first input shaft selectively connected to the motor shaft and provided with at least one input gear fixedly disposed thereon, and a second input shaft disposed without rotational interference with the first input shaft and provided with at least one input gear fixedly disposed thereon; a motor/generator disposed on the motor shaft of the input device and operated as a motor or a generator; a selectively connecting device adapted to selectively connect the motor shaft of the input device to the engine, the first input shaft, or the second input shaft; and a speed output device changing torque input from the first and second input shafts of the input device and outputting the changed torque.
Power transmission device
A power transmission device includes a transmission mechanism configured to transmit power generated by an electric motor to an output shaft, to which power generated by an internal combustion engine is transmitted, via engaging sections of a plurality of rotating members, and the transmission mechanism has a play to the engaging sections along a rotating direction, the play being larger than a relative displacement amount between the rotating member on the internal combustion engine side and the rotating member on the electric motor side when a rotation variation phase difference between the internal combustion engine and the electric motor is maximum. Therefore, there can be provided the power transmission device capable of suppressing an occurrence of noise.
